@Ford: Ford, Redwood Materials Teaming Up on Closed-Loop Battery Recycling, U.S. Supply Chain
Ford Motor Company and Redwood Materials, a leading battery materials company, are collaborating to make electric vehicles more sustainable and affordable for Americans by localizing the complex supply chain network, creating recycling options for end-of-life vehicles, ramping lithium-ion recycling and increasing U.S. battery production Closing the loop ensures valuable materials that are used in battery… Continue reading @Ford: Ford, Redwood Materials Teaming Up on Closed-Loop Battery Recycling, U.S. Supply Chain

@Ford: Ford Begins Pre-Production of All-Electric F-150 Lightning Truck, Boosts Investment, Adds Jobs in Michigan
One year after Ford confirmed construction of the Rouge Electric Vehicle Center in Dearborn, Mich., the first Ford F-150 Lightning pre-production units begin leaving the factory; the all-electric F-150 Lightning goes on sale next spring With 150,000 reservations for F-150 Lightning to date, Ford is investing an additional $250 million and adding 450 more direct… Continue reading @Ford: Ford Begins Pre-Production of All-Electric F-150 Lightning Truck, Boosts Investment, Adds Jobs in Michigan
